Dr. Ciegler joined St.Croix Orthopaedics in 1994. Dr. Ciegler graduated from the University of Illinois, Champaign/Urbana, College of Medicine in 1989. He performed his internship and residency in orthopaedic surgery at the University of Minnesota Hospitals and Clinics, Minneapolis, Minnesota.

Prior to medical school, Dr. Ciegler conducted eight years of basic research and presented his Masters and Doctoral thesis at the University of Illinois in the field of biomaterials, specifically, new materials for artificial bone. He has also lectured on the topic and his research results have been published in several journals.

Dr. Ciegler has a special interest in joint replacements, arthroscopy and injuries relating to outdoor sports activities. He continues to attend national and international orthopaedic and wilderness medical courses.

He is a board certified orthopaedic surgeon and a member of:
American Academy of Orthopaedic Surgeons
American Academy of Foot and Ankle Surgeons
Minnesota Orthopaedic Society
Orthopedic Trauma Society
Ramsey County Medical Society Society for Biomaterials
Wilderness Medical Society

Dr. Berg joined St. Croix Orthopaedics in 2003. She attended St. Cloud State University and graduated with her doctorate from Dr. William Scholl College of Podiatric Medicine in Chicago, Illinois. She completed her surgical residency at Mt. Sinai Hospital Medical Center, an inner city trauma center in Chicago. There she became well-versed in overall podiatric clinical and surgical care, as well as podiatric trauma and diabetic foot care. Dr. Berg was also an athletic and personal trainer at St. Cloud State and a trainer for Acceleration Minnesota.

Dr. Berg is board eligible and is an associate of the American College of Foot and Ankle Surgeons (Candidate Member), American Podiatric Medical Association and Wisconsin Society of Podiatric Medicine

Dr. Berg is interested in general podiatric medical care and has lectured to medical audiences on many topics related to the treatment of foot and ankle injuries/conditions. She has been actively involved in community service through participation in American Diabetes Association events relating to diabetic foot and ankle conditions.
